The first major signs of the most recent economic recession began in late 2007. The stock market was sitting above 13,000 and many people believed that the recession would be a short-lived one, but the economy was falling so quickly that even the most negative forecasts weren’t low enough. What started as a problem that was confined to the housing and mortgage sector had become a general problem throughout the American economy. What we need is employment support. Employment support are services which include counseling and workshops to assist people out of work in understanding the workplace and how to find a job in their area. This would be a much less burden on the taxpayers which would be implemented without too much new legislation and would have a much faster positive impact on the economy.
